Hello there,
I would like to improve error recovery of initdb when the
password file is empty. The present code declares "Error 0"
as the cause of failure. It suffices to use ferrer() since
fgets() returns NULL also at a premature EOF.
In addition, a minor case is the need of a line feed in
order to print the error message on a line of its own
seems desirable.
Best regards, Mats Erik Andersson